Note: The Diversity Index (DI), based on the Blau Index, measures the probability that two randomly selected individuals differ in race and ethnicity. Values range from 0 (no diversity) to 1 (high diversity) and are shown as percentages.

  • The top fifth of households earn more than two-fifths of all income in the area. The bottom fifth hold just 3.62% — meaning the top 20% hold 12 times the income share of the bottom 20%.
